Alternatives to inorganic fertilisers

1. Organic Fertiliser Alternatives

To reduce environmental harm from inorganic fertilisers, alternative organic fertilisers can be used:

  • Bone meal (crushed animal bones).
  • Animal manure (livestock waste).
  • Natural plant compost (decomposed plant material).
  • Bat guano (bat faeces).
  • Fish emulsions (liquid fertiliser made from fish).
  • Kelp meal (seaweed-based fertiliser).

2. Advantages and Disadvantages of Organic Fertilisers

AdvantagesDisadvantages
Slow nutrient release prevents contamination of groundwater.Not available in large quantities for large-scale farming.
Cost-effective – often free or inexpensive.Lower nutrient content requires larger amounts to be applied.
Environmentally friendly – decomposes naturally.Slow release of nutrients may harm plants if nutrients are not available when needed.

3. Sustainable Use of Fertilisers

Farmers must balance fertiliser use to prevent negative environmental effects while ensuring good crop production.

Precautions to Prevent Environmental Harm

  • Use fertilisers sparingly – do not overapply.
  • Use precision application methods (e.g., computer-controlled fertiliser distribution).
  • Redirect water runoff to reservoirs to prevent eutrophication in rivers and dams.

4. Important Industrial Processes in Fertiliser Production

4.1 Industrial Production of Nitric Acid

  • Process: Ostwald process.
  • Equation: (Production of ammonium nitrate fertiliser from nitric acid.) HNO3+NH3→NH4NO3HNO_3 + NH_3 \rightarrow NH_4NO_3

4.2 Industrial Production of Sulphuric Acid

  • Process: Contact process.
  • Catalyst: Vanadium pentoxide (V2O5).(Vâ‚‚Oâ‚…).
  • Reaction Type: Exothermic (ΔH<0).(ΔH < 0).
  • Fertiliser Formed: Ammonium sulphate (NH4)2SO4.(NHâ‚„)â‚‚SOâ‚„.

5. Impact of Fertiliser Use

Positive Effects

✅ Increases crop yield → ensures food security.

âś… Creates jobs in fertiliser production and sales.

âś… Boosts economy by improving agricultural productivity.

Negative Effects

❌ Eutrophication from fertiliser runoff into water sources.

❌ Blue baby syndrome from excessive nitrates in drinking water.

❌ Soil pH imbalance, reducing long-term fertility.
